Ting Tan is a scholar working on Molecular Biology, Complementary and alternative medicine and Plant Science. According to data from OpenAlex, Ting Tan has authored 45 papers receiving a total of 710 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Molecular Biology, 16 papers in Complementary and alternative medicine and 15 papers in Plant Science. Recurrent topics in Ting Tan’s work include Traditional Chinese Medicine Analysis (11 papers), Natural product bioactivities and synthesis (11 papers) and Phytochemistry and Biological Activities (8 papers). Ting Tan is often cited by papers focused on Traditional Chinese Medicine Analysis (11 papers), Natural product bioactivities and synthesis (11 papers) and Phytochemistry and Biological Activities (8 papers). Ting Tan collaborates with scholars based in China, United States and Burkina Faso. Ting Tan's co-authors include Yulin Feng, Chang‐Jiang‐Sheng Lai, Yun Luo, Hui Ouyang, Quan Wen, Mingzhen He, Ping Li, Su-Ling Zeng, Shilin Yang and Chong‐Zhi Wang and has published in prestigious journals such as Journal of Agricultural and Food Chemistry, Food Chemistry and Green Chemistry.
